TABLES FOR CHAPTER 5
Table 5-1, ADLP Mode S subnetwork h e r s
Timer name Timer label Nominal value Reference
Channel retirement Tr 600 s 5.2.8.3.1
Active channel-ADLP Tx 420 s 5.2.8.3.2
Interrogator interrogation Ts 60 s 5.2.8.1.2
Interrogator link Tz 30 s 5.2.7.1.1.4.2, 5.2.8.1.3.2
Link frame cancellation TC 60 s 5.2.2.1.1.4.5
L-bit delivery-ADLP lin 120 s 5.2.7.4.3
Packet resequencing and S-bit delivery TS 60 s 5.2.6.9
Table 5-2. DCE actions at state transition
- - -
DCE state State definltron Action that shall be taken when enterlng the state
rl PACKET LEVEL READY Return all SVCs to the pl state (scc pl slate explanation)
r2 DTE RESTART REQUEST Return each SVC to the pl state (see pl state explanation). Issue a RESTART
CONFIRMATION to the DTE.
r3 DCE RESTART REQUEST Issue a RESTART REQUEST to the DTE. Unless entered via the r2 state, send a
RESTART REQUEST to the reformatting process.
pl READY Release all resources assigncd to SVC. Break the correspondence between the DTE/DCE
SVC and the ADCEIGDCE SVC (the ADCEIGDCE SVC may not yct be in the pl statc).
p2 DTE CALL REQUEST Dckrmine if sufficient resources exist to support rcqucst; if so, allocate resources and
forward CALL REQUEST packet to reformatting process; if not, enter DCE CLEAR
REQUEST to DTE state @7). Determination of resources and allocation is as defined in
IS0 8208.
p3 DCE CALL REQUEST Determine if sufficient resources exist to support request; if so allocate resources and
forward CALL REQUEST packet to DTE; if not, send a CLEAR REQUEST packet to
the reformatting process. Determination of resources and allocation is as defined in
IS0 8208.
p4 DATA TRANSFER No action.
p5 CALL COLLISION Reassign oulgoing call to another SVC (the DTE in its call collision state ignores thc
incoming call) and enter the DCE CALL REQUEST state @3) for that new SVC. Enter
the p2 state to process the CALL REQUEST from the DTE.
p6 DTE CLEAR REQUEST Rclcasc all resources assigned to SVC, send a CLEAR CONFIRMATION packet to the
DTE and enter pl state.
p7 DCE CLEAR REQUEST lo DTE Forward CLEAR REQUEST packet to DTE
dl FLOW CONTROL READY No action
